Sun Yuchen Redeems 43.19 million TRX from Venus and PancakeSwap: A Closer Look

According to reports, according to Twitter user ember monitoring, Sun Yuchen redeemed 43.19 million TRX from Venus and PancakeSwap early this morning, and then transferred a total of 56.19 million TRX (approximately $3.68 million) to Coin An in three installments.

The Background of Tron Network

Before we delve into what this transaction means for Sun Yuchen and Tron, let’s first understand what Tron network is. Tron is a blockchain-based platform that allows users to create and publish decentralized applications (DApps) that run on the network. The platform was founded by Sun Yuchen in 2017 and has since grown to become one of the top blockchain platforms, with its native token, TRX, having a market capitalization of over $6 billion.

What is Venus and PancakeSwap?

The fact that Sun Yuchen redeemed TRX from Venus and PancakeSwap raises questions about the two platforms. Venus is a DeFi platform built on Binance Smart Chain that enables users to earn interest on their digital assets. PancakeSwap, on the other hand, is a decentralized exchange (DEX) built on Binance Smart Chain that allows users to trade cryptocurrencies in a trustless, decentralized environment.
